1.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Atom

Back

The smallest building block of matter; everything is made of atoms.

2.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Molecule

Back

Two or more atoms joined together by bonds (like H₂O = water).

3.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Pure Substance

Back

A material made of only one type of particle (all the same atoms or all the same molecules).

4.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Chemical Reaction

Back

A process where substances change into new substances with different properties.

5.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Physical Property

Back

A characteristic of matter that can be observed without changing it (color, shape, mass, melting point).

6.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Solid

Back

A state of matter with a fixed shape and fixed volume.

7.

FLASHCARD QUESTION

Front

Absorb

Back

To take in or soak up energy or matter (like a sponge absorbs water).
